Position Overview
McIntyre Elder Law is seeking an experienced Litigation Department Manager to lead the day-to-day operations of our Litigation Department across multiple North Carolina offices.
We are looking for an experienced litigation paralegal who is ready to take the next step into meaningful department leadership.
This is not simply a senior paralegal position with supervisory responsibilities. Although the Litigation Department Manager must have strong substantive litigation skills and be willing to step into case work when necessary, the primary responsibility of this position is to make sure the entire Litigation Department functions effectively.
That means ensuring cases are moving, responsibilities are clearly assigned, deadlines are protected, workloads are appropriately distributed, attorneys and paralegals have the support they need, and problems are identified before they become emergencies.
We are looking for someone who takes ownership, provides structure, delegates effectively, follows through, and is comfortable holding others accountable.

Provide Substantive Litigation Support When Needed
The successful candidate must have the technical skills of a highly experienced litigation paralegal and be capable of stepping into substantive work when circumstances require it, including:
- Preparing pleadings, discovery, subpoenas, notices, and correspondence;
- Assisting with hearings, depositions, mediations, and trials;
- Managing exhibits, discovery materials, medical records, and case documentation; and
- Coordinating with clients, courts, opposing counsel, experts, and vendors.
However, this position is not intended to carry a traditional full paralegal caseload.
The Manager's success will be measured primarily by how effectively the department performs, not by how many individual tasks the Manager personally completes.
